| I have in the past done both Weight Watchers & counting calories. I know with WW you don't have to count simple veggies that are steamed. Right now I am counting calories & don't know if I should count calories in veggies. I am trying to stay within the 1000-1200 calorie range. What do U do?
Thanks, Dar |

| Sugar, Anything under 1200 calories is considered a starvation diet. It can actually backfire and cause your metabolism to slow down. Best to try and keep it around 1200 calories. I would probably count the calories of the veggies. I don't understand why they wouldn't count (I'm not being sarcastic, maybe a little ignorant. If I'm wrong please correct me). |
